Atomized Ferro Silicon Powder Guide: 15% vs. 45% Si – Choosing the Right Grade for Mining and Welding

When buyers ask for Atomized Ferro Silicon Powder, many inquiries sound very simple: Please quote atomized ferro silicon powder.

But one key detail is often missing — silicon content.

Is it 15% Si or 45% Si?

This single number makes a big difference. The right grade helps your plant run smoothly. The wrong one can lead to lower efficiency, higher losses, and extra costs.

FeSi 15%: Widely Used in Mineral Processing

For mining industries such as coal, gold, lithium, diamonds, and fluorite, 15% atomized ferrosilicon powder is commonly used in dense media separation (DMS).

In this process, ferrosilicon powder is mixed with water to create a heavy liquid medium. This medium helps separate valuable minerals from waste rock based on density.

Why 15% Si works well in mining:

* **High density: around 6.7–7.1 g/cm3, ideal for stable separation.
* **Spherical particles: the atomizing process produces round particles that flow easily and form a stable suspension.
* **Magnetic recovery: the powder can be recovered by magnetic separators and reused, reducing material loss.

Because of these properties, 15% FeSi is widely used in coal washing plants and mineral processing operations.

FeSi 45%: Important for Welding Electrode Production

In welding electrode manufacturing and powder metallurgy, the focus is different. Here, the chemical composition is more important than density.

That is why 45% atomized ferrosilicon powder is commonly used.

Key benefits for welding applications:

* **Strong deoxidizing ability: silicon removes oxygen during welding, helping produce cleaner welds.
* **Alloying effect: it improves the strength and quality of the weld metal.
* **Good melting behavior: the spherical powder melts smoothly and mixes well in electrode coatings.

These characteristics help improve welding stability and final weld quality.

The Real Cost Is Not Just the Price

Many buyers compare suppliers only by price per ton, but the real cost often appears later during production.

Choosing the wrong product may lead to:

* unstable medium density in mineral processing
* higher powder consumption
* inconsistent welding rod quality
* production interruptions caused by unstable batches

In the long run, these issues can cost much more than the initial price difference.
